HH 610 - Planning and Fiscal ManagementThis course provides an in-depth understanding of financial planning and management within the health and human services field. Students will analyze financial tools and evaluate the key components of an organizational budget as part of a broader financial strategy. Emphasis will be placed on applying accurate reporting and logging practices, developing operational budgets through research and strategic planning, and effectively communicating budgets to stakeholders for approval. The course will also cover the evaluation of grant opportunities to secure additional funding and increase potential perpetuity. Semester Credit Hours: 3.00 Contact Hours: 45/0/0/45 Prerequisite(s): None Corequisite: None
